<b>Latest 802.11n Dual Band Dual Speed Wi-Fi Technology</b>
The Addlogix MA-WL-USB-N300 is a 802.11n Wi-Fi USB wireless networking adapter which will allow Apple OS X and Windows or Linux computers to easily connect to 802.11b, 802.11g, and 802.11n 2.4GHz or 5 GHz networks. With a maximum power output of 16dBm, this samll yet powerful adapter provides wireless connectivity to any client computer and a 802.11bgn wireless access point. With advanced 2T2R MIMO technology, MA-WL-USB-N300 delivers ultimate wireless data rate for up to 300Mbps. It is designed properly for any wireless enabled devices with standard USB 2.0 Type A.
<b>Secure Wireless Connection</b>
MA-WL-USB-N300 also features advanced WEP encryption, WPA, and WPA2 to help to protect data over wireless communication without sacrificing the performance.
